Instructions
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ease a 9x13 inch baking pan.
In a medium bowl; mix together shortening, white sugar, 1/2 cup brown sugar, and egg yolks. Stir in water and vanilla. In a separate bowl, sift together flour, baking soda, and salt.
Combine with egg and sugar mixture; blend well. Stir in chocolate chips. Press into the bottom of the prepared pan.
In a large glass or metal mixing bowl, beat egg whites until soft peaks form. Gradually add 1 cup brown sugar, continuing to beat until whites form stiff peaks.
Spread meringue on top of base, covering completely.
Bake in preheated oven until meringue has risen and light brown in color, about 15 to 20 minutes. Leave to cool before cutting into bars.
